117.info
人生若只如初见

如何用lsnrctl进行安全审计

lsnrctl 是 Oracle 数据库的一个命令行工具,用于管理和控制 Oracle 监听器。虽然 lsnrctl 本身并不直接提供安全审计功能,但你可以通过以下步骤结合其他工具和方法来实现对监听器的安全审计:

1. 启用监听器日志

首先,确保监听器日志已启用。你可以在 listener.ora 文件中配置日志记录。

LOG_FILE_LISTENER = (listener.log) LOG_LEVEL_LISTENER = 16 # 16 表示详细日志级别 

2. 使用 lsnrctl status 命令

定期运行 lsnrctl status 命令来检查监听器的状态,并将输出保存到日志文件中。

lsnrctl status > listener_status_$(date +%Y%m%d%H%M%S).log 2>&1 

3. 使用 audit 工具

Oracle 提供了 audit 工具,可以用来审计数据库和监听器的活动。你可以配置审计策略来记录特定的监听器事件。

配置审计策略

编辑 init.oraspfile 文件,添加以下参数:

AUDIT_TRAIL = DB,EXTENDED AUDIT_FILE_DEST = /path/to/audit/files AUDIT_SYS_OPERATIONS = TRUE 

启用监听器审计

使用 lsnrctl 命令启用监听器审计:

lsnrctl set log_level_listener = 16 lsnrctl set audit_trail = DB,EXTENDED 

4. 使用第三方安全工具

考虑使用第三方安全工具来监控和分析监听器的日志文件。这些工具可以帮助你检测异常活动和潜在的安全威胁。

5. 定期审查日志文件

定期审查监听器日志文件,检查是否有异常活动或未经授权的访问尝试。

tail -f /path/to/listener.log 

6. 使用 strace 进行调试

如果你怀疑有恶意活动,可以使用 strace 工具来跟踪监听器的系统调用和信号。

strace -p  

7. 配置防火墙和安全组

确保监听器只监听必要的端口,并配置防火墙和安全组规则来限制访问。

8. 定期更新和打补丁

确保你的 Oracle 数据库和监听器软件是最新的,并定期应用安全补丁。

通过以上步骤,你可以有效地对 Oracle 监听器进行安全审计,确保其安全性和稳定性。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e275AzsNBAVRDFA.html

推荐文章

  • dmesg日志中的“Segmentation fault”怎么排查

    “Segmentation fault”(段错误)通常是由于程序试图访问未分配给它的内存区域而引发的。在Linux系统中,dmesg命令可以显示内核相关的消息,包括段错误信息。要...

  • MongoDB在Linux上的日志管理方法

    在Linux系统上管理MongoDB的日志,通常涉及以下几个步骤: 配置日志路径:
    在MongoDB的配置文件mongod.conf中,设置systemLog部分来指定日志的输出路径和日...

  • Linux进程的权限如何管理

    在Linux系统中,进程的权限管理是通过用户、用户组和其他用户的权限设置来实现的。这些权限包括读(r)、写(w)和执行(x)权限。以下是管理Linux进程权限的一些...

  • Linux FTP服务器更新如何操作

    在Linux系统中,更新FTP服务器通常涉及以下几个步骤: 备份配置文件:
    在进行任何更新之前,建议先备份FTP服务器的配置文件。这些文件通常位于/etc/vsftpd/...

  • HBase在CentOS上的高可用性设置

    HBase在CentOS上的高可用性设置是一个复杂的过程,涉及多个组件和步骤。以下是一个基本的指南,帮助你在CentOS上配置HBase的高可用性:
    环境准备 安装JDK:...

  • centos下sqlserver日志管理

    在CentOS系统下管理SQL Server日志,可以通过以下几种策略:
    查看日志文件
    使用 sqlcmd 或 osql 工具连接到SQL Server实例,然后查询日志文件。例如:...

  • Debian syslog资源占用多少

    Debian系统本身并没有对syslog日志文件大小设置硬性的绝对限制。然而,实际可存储的日志大小受到多个因素的影响,具体如下: 磁盘空间:系统的可用磁盘空间是限制...

  • Ubuntu日志更新频率对系统的影响

    Ubuntu日志更新频率对系统的影响主要体现在以下几个方面:
    正面影响 及时发现问题: 高频的日志更新有助于更快地发现系统中的异常或错误。
    可以实时监...